A growing number of people are adapting their strategies in the turbulent crypto market, with many opting for a Yield Payer Strategy amid ongoing whale manipulation. This shift comes as volatility drives the need for more stable, traditional investment approaches.

Context of the Strategy

Amid increasing market fluctuations, some investors are changing their crypto tactics. One person noted they now see their cryptocurrency holdings as a means to gain profit for traditional stocks. "Iโ€™m basically using crypto as a high-volatility engine to fuel my traditional investments," they explained.

Key Insights from Conversations

Three main themes emerged from the discussion around this strategy:

  1. Market Adaptation: Many are seeing the wisdom in treating crypto like a dividend payer. One commentator remarked, "take 20-30% pump, rotate to stocks, repeat. feels way more sustainable."

  2. Risk Management: Questions arose about handling downturns. A user pointed out potential issues during a market crash, advising about maintaining cash reserves during volatile times.

  3. Phased Approach: Investors are adopting a two-phase system. As one explained:

    "This strategy operates in two distinct phases To sit in cash/stablecoins."
